Edward Linscott is a postdoctoral scientist with nine years of experience applying quantum mechanics, condensed matter physics, and high-performance computing to computational materials science. Trained at Cambridge (PhD, MPhil) and with research stints at EPFL and the Paul Scherrer Institut, he develops and deploys scalable simulation workflows to probe electronic and many-body properties of materials. His work blends deep theoretical insight—evident from early publications on dipolar Bose gases—with practical HPC expertise to accelerate first-principles studies in a national lab environment. Based in Villigen, Switzerland, he bridges academic rigor and research engineering, often translating complex algorithms into production-ready code for large-scale computations.
